Transaction 1064ad66dac4bfd0af7764555634bea2ea26354add3765178ce2043311038eaa
1 Input
1 Output
-
1064ad66dac4bfd0af7764555634bea2ea26354add3765178ce2043311038eaa:0
- value
- 2607573348906
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 cad49acc5647ad82a62a80422e1680cd86cc4be5bf5264310ba3a4952ecf9f3c
- address
- ltc1get2f4nzkg7kc9f32sppzu95qekrvcjl9hafxgvgt5wjf2tk0nu7qsx4gqe